Vor 4 Tagen · Eighty years ago, General Dwight Eisenhower gathered with his staff at Southwick House, a Georgian mansion near Portsmouth, serving as the military headquarters for the Allied Expeditionary Force. As Supreme Allied Commander, the full weight and responsibility for the impending D-Day invasion rested upon his shoulders.
